It's been many years since this album that Bubbles haven't done much but just yesterday, I saw their new video. It was a bit horrifying. The joyoys girl band we'd come to love had transformed into a Beyoncé clone and her backing group. Let's hope the change won't be permanent.
#1 T.K.O. 8½
This version sounds rather different from the one they performed at MF. Better, even.
#2 In the Name of Love 9
Might be my favourite track. Some Motown feeling, anticipating the Supremes cover at #13.
#3 A Little Bit of This 8
It's interesting to have the title of an album of yours feature prominently on the next one, especially as it didn't appear anywhere on the previous one. The song itself is rather annoying.

#12 T.K.O. (Radio Version) 8
This is the original MF version.
#13 (Baby Baby) Where Did Our Love Go 9
Begins with a very familiar riff that we've come to know from places like Ace of Base's Always Have, Always Will, Bikini's Autograph and, of course, UFOPOLI's Way to Cow!. I don't remember the Supremes original but it's possible this is where it all started.
